Product Description
- Air Freshener is a specialised formulation that changes the properties
of odour causing substances. Odours are eliminated rather than being masked
with a heavy perfume. The treated area will have a clean neutral odour after
using Air Freshener.
- Air Freshener is non hazardous and requires no special precautions
in use.
- Air Freshener is supplied as a super concentrate and comes packed
in premeasured sachets to enable easy transfer to the point of use and accurate
make up to correct strength.
- Each sachet makes five litres of Air Freshener concentrate
for refilling spray bottles at the chemical storage cupboard.
- Air Freshener is green in colour.
Typical Uses
Air Freshening , Odour Control, Freshening Laundry.
Application Instructions
Mixing of Product
Stock Solution is prepared by adding the contents of one
sachet of Air freshener (650ml) to 5 litres of water in the Air Freshener Stock
Bottle.
Spray Solution is prepared by adding 54mls (2 pumps) of stock
solution to the Air Freshener Spray bottle and then filling the bottle with
water.
Freshening of the Air
- Spray a few pumps of Air Fresh solution into the Air.
- The freshening effect can be enhanced by spraying solution onto curtains
and the back of doors.
Control of Odours
- Spray Air Fresh directly onto the odour source to neutralise the odour.
- Periodic application may be necessary for some odours.
- For best results attempt to remove the odour source with a multipurpose
cleaner like Scrubs prior to treatment with Air Freshener.
Freshening Laundry
- Persistent odours such as urine can be removed from personal items and bedding
by adding Air Fresh solution to the final rinse of the wash cycle.
- As a starting point try adding 100ml of solution per 10lb wash.
Safety Precautions
- The product requires no special precautions in normal use.
- As in handling any chemical, avoid contact with the eyes and prolonged contact
with the skin.
- Use adequate ventilation.
- Wash hands thoroughly after use.
First Aid Procedures
Ingestion
- Give two glasses of water to dilute.
- Call a Doctor.
Skin
Rinse concentrate from the skin with water.
Eyes
If the eyes are contacted, immediately rinse thoroughly with water for 15 minutes and seek medical attention.
